Bone necrosis, a serious medical condition where bone tissue dies, can manifest in various ways. Recognizing prompt signs is crucial for effective treatment. Pain, often described as intense, in the affected area is a common symptom. Furthermore, limitations in movement and stiffness might occur due to the weakened bone structure. Swelling and warmth around the location of necrosis can also be indicative of this illness. It's important to consult a medical professional if you experience any of these symptoms, as early diagnosis and treatment can significantly improve outcomes.

DNA testing involves a simple procedure. A minute sample of blood is extracted, and the DNA inside the tissue is examined for any genetic variations. The outcomes of this analysis can provide valuable data about an individual's risk of developing hearing impairments.

Moreover, genetic testing can also aid in pinpointing patients who are carriers of hereditary variations that can be passed on to their children. This knowledge enables couples to make educated choices about conception and can possibly lower the chance of hearing impairments in future generations.
